    Okay, so my 3D R1 arrived today. I already watched a ton of YouTube videos of the do's and dont's with this printer so I was feeling confident with my new printer. I wanted to print a spool holder that I found on Thingiverse so I figured that'd be a good first print job.

    So I installed MatterControl on my MacBook and everything setup just fine. I loaded the file from the spool holder. It's pretty basic as you can see in the picture below. Basically I just put one beside the other and I began to print. I immediately noticed the one on the left was printing differently even though both holders were the same. I figured the machine was printing like that for a reason so I just let it print.

    We went out for dinner and I came back to a freaking mess. The left side was all messed up and there was filament all straggled all over the left side. The right side was still printing normally. I decided to abort the print job even though the one on the right was like 90% finished. I had to do this because the print nozzle was still thinking it was printing the left one at the same height as the right one. That's how the filament mess started. The hole on the right one was something I did afterwords. Pay no attention to that.

    Any ideas on what went wrong? I've read that MatterControl pretty much stinks but surely I should be able to print multiple pieces on one print job, can't I?
